网上很多用Nginx代理来做登陆验证功能,其实Elastic自带了访问控制功能。

Elasticsearch 设置

编辑 Elasticsearch 配置文件elasticsearch.yml

vim /etc/elasticsearch/elasticsearch.yml

在最后面加上下面配置
开启验证功能

xpack.security.enabled: true

保存重启 Elasticsearch 服务

systemctl restart elasticsearch

重启后,执行下面命令设置密码

sudo /usr/share/elasticsearch/bin/elasticsearch-setup-passwords interactive

如下图,账户都内置好的直接输入密码回车即可

Logstash 设置

找到并修改 30-elasticsearch-output.conf

vim /etc/logstash/conf.d/30-elasticsearch-output.conf

里面添加设置好的账号和密码

output {elasticsearch {hosts => ["localhost:9200"]user  => "elastic"password  => "123456"manage_template => falseindex => "%{[@metadata][beat]}-%{[@metadata][version]}-%{+YYYY.MM.dd}"}
}

重启 Logstash 服务

systemctl restart logstash

Kibana 设置

修改 Kibana 配置文件

vim /etc/filebeat/kibana.yml

在46、47行取消注释,配置账号和密码

elasticsearch.username: "elastic"
elasticsearch.password: "123456"

重启 Kibana 服务

systemctl restart kibana

ok配置好后我们重新访问,用户名使用 elastic 登陆,kibana账户少了很多权限。

在 “管理” 里面可以看见多了个“安全性”
在这里可以修改“用户/角色”的密码以及创建“新用户/角色”。

五、ELK设置用户密码登陆相关推荐

  1. Kubernetes Dashboard 设置用户密码登陆

    Kubernetes Dashboard 设置用户密码登陆 Kubernetes 2019年05月20日 K8s 文档 K8s 1.13源码安装 k8s dashboard token访问 仪表板是基 ...

  2. Windows Server 2016-批量设置用户下次登陆须更改密码

    Windows Server 2016-批量设置用户下次登陆须更改密码 https://blog.csdn.net/weixin_34233856/article/details/92367828 P ...

  3. Linux常用命令(中)、时间日期类、date 显示当前时间、ntpdate命令、cal 查看日历、useradd 添加新用户、passwd 设置用户密码、id 查看用户是否存在

    文章目录 1.3 时间日期类 1.3.1 date 显示当前时间 1.3.2 date 显示非当前时间 1.3.3 date 设置系统时间 1.3.4ntpdate命令 ntpdate常用服务器 国内 ...

  4. linux设置用户密码、查看linux用户信息、root用户管理普通用户(passwd命令使用)

    1 切换root用户和给root用户设置密码 1.1 切换到root用户 1.使用su 命令 或 su root命令切换到root用户的时候报错:su: Authentication failure ...

  5. aud$定位错误用户密码登陆数据库的具体信息

    环境:Oracle 11.2.0.3 客户端使用错误的用户密码登陆数据库 查询最近1天由于密码错误登陆失败的信息 查询当前审计中有哪些returncode值 1. 客户端使用错误的用户密码登陆数据库 ...

  6. 更改计算机bios密码怎么办,简单五步设置BIOS密码使电脑更安全

    欢迎来到学习啦,本文为大家提供如何设置BIOS密码使电脑更安全,欢迎大家阅读学习. 步骤1 启动电脑,然后按[Del]键进入BIOS设置主界面. 步骤2 在BIOS主菜单中,有两个设置密码的选项,它们 ...

  7. Linux命令之设置用户密码passwd

    概述 passwd 命令可以设置用户密码.通过 useradd 命令创建的用户初始是没有密码的,需要通过 passwd 命令来为其设置密码,未设置密码的用户不能登录系统. 注:超级用户可以为自己和其他 ...

  8. oracle设置用户密码永不过期

    oracle设置用户密码永不过期 转载:原文链接https://blog.csdn.net/chenqi3166/article/details/125141774 转载:原文链接https://bl ...

  9. linux取消bios密码设置密码,简单五步设置BIOS密码使电脑更安全

    欢迎来到学习啦,本文为大家提供如何设置BIOS密码使电脑更安全,欢迎大家阅读学习. 步骤1 启动电脑,然后按[Del]键进入BIOS设置主界面. 步骤2 在BIOS主菜单中,有两个设置密码的选项,它们 ...

  10. CentOS7 设置用户密码规则

    ​1.设置密码过期的天数. 用户必须在几天内更改密码. 此设置仅在创建用户时才会产生影响,而不会影响到现有用户. 如果设置为现有用户,请运行命令"chage -M(days)(user)&q ...

最新文章

  1. 极速理解设计模式系列:7.桥接模式(Bridge Pattern)
  2. Yahoo!的网站项目工作流程
  3. Happy Necklace dp 递推 矩阵快速幂
  4. SQL Server2005的连接和配置(入门)
  5. 数据库表的字段中含空格怎么办?
  6. git 停止维护了,官网无法下载
  7. mysql表名命名规范_数据库表名的命名规范
  8. 电脑网速检测在哪里可以找到
  9. 保存网页内容 自动过滤广告和网页头尾
  10. 20元一支的洗面奶,7天卖了上万,他们是如何做到的?
  11. 2021年网易云音乐实时计算平台发展和挑战
  12. oracle user does not exist,user 'scott' does not exist! 又学了一招
  13. ES 文件浏览器安全漏洞分析(CVE-2019-6447)
  14. 西部数据的硬盘加密毫无作用
  15. Unity打包iOSFailed to resolve base type System.ServiceModel.Configuration.BehaviorExtensionElement for
  16. 关于Revit 插件Add-in Manager安装问题
  17. Yolov5-Python系列(best.pt文件下载)—— 是谁不戴口罩检测
  18. Tensorflow (6) Attention 注意力机制
  19. 医学图像边缘检测matlab实验,基于Matlab的医学图像增强与边缘检测算法的实验研究...
  20. 分布式追踪系统的对比、实现与使用—NodeTracing

热门文章

  1. 文件创建失败 无法继续下载_iOS更新失败了怎么办?教你如何排除故障解决问题...
  2. genetic heterogeneity 遗传异质性
  3. mysql 技术内幕 的示例数据库
  4. Java锁原理与应用
  5. 面试时应该问公司一些什么问题?
  6. 一文带你了解隐私 Layer1
  7. 计算机桌面锁定了没设密码怎么解锁,屏幕锁定怎么解锁?
  8. Some file crunching failed, see logs for details 一种情形的解决办法
  9. html表单有几部分组成,网页制作时表单由哪两部分组成
  10. noi linux 比赛使用哪个编译器,noi linux简介.pdf